Bcheale

Bchaaleh, alternatively spelled Bcheale, Bchealeh or Bshaaleh, is a village in the Batroun District of the in . It had 1,456 eligible voters in the 2009 elections, and the residents mainly belonged to the Maronite Church.

The are a grove of sixteen olive trees in the town of Bcheale. According to local folklore, the trees are at least 5,000 years old, perhaps even 6,000 years old or older.
